1. Compass Rose Forearm for Souk Turns

I'd spin in Marrakech markets, compass in hand, haggling for rugs. Got this forearm rose after—black lines, subtle shading, points north always. Fits under rolled sleeves, shows when lifting a beer.
It reminds me paths twist but you find way. Placed mid-forearm, 4 inches wide, heals fast there.
Watch needle depth; too shallow fades quick. I noticed mine catch light on trains now.
Men dig it for that explorer edge, not flashy.

2. Patagonia Peak Silhouette Calf Tattoo

Hiked Fitz Roy till legs burned, peaks etched in mind. Inked this calf silhouette—sharp black outline, two towers rising 5 inches. Shows hiking, hides under jeans.
Wind howled, but summits felt earned. Tattoo pulls same ache.
Calf skin stretches good, bold lines hold. I skipped color; black lasts.
Packs quiet power for trail guys.
